#!/usr/bin/env python
# -*- coding: utf-8 -*-
from mnemy.disciplines import Binaries, Words, Numbers, SpokenNumbers, Dates, profileLoader, errorsLoader, reportDatas,loadAndCheckJourney, Cards, AbstractImages,NameAndFaces
from mnemy.utils import smartRawInput
import time
# TODO : avoid permission denied error by looping
if __name__ == "__main__":
while True:
training=smartRawInput("Special training(s) or test yourself(t)","s")
if(training=="s"):
train=raw_input("pick your discipline (d=digits,c=Cards,k=spokenNumber) : ")
if(train=="k"):
ff=SpokenNumbers()
elif(train=="d"):
ff=Numbers()
elif(train=="c"):
ff=Cards()
else:
raise Exception("sorry no training game for this feat")
ff.trainingGame()
else:
#===========================================================================
# Load Discipline Parameters
#===========================================================================
feat=raw_input("pick your discipline (d=digits,b=binaries,w=words,h=historicalDates,s=SpeedCards,c=Cards,a=AbstractImages,n=NameAndFaces) : ")
#===========================================================================
# Set defaults values
#===========================================================================
if(feat=="")or(feat=="d"):
feat="d"
sep,row,col,memoTime,restiTime,sepSign,uniBloc=2,20,40,300,900,"|",False
if(feat=="h"):
sep,row,col,memoTime,restiTime,sepSign,uniBloc=1,60,1,300,900,"|",True
if(feat=="w"):
freqMax=smartRawInput("N Most frequent words",8000,int)
sep,row,col,memoTime,restiTime,sepSign,uniBloc=1,20,5,300,900,"|",True
if(feat=="b"):
sep,row,col,memoTime,restiTime,sepSign,uniBloc=6,25,30,300,900,"|",False
if(feat=="s"):
row,col,sep,memoTime,restiTime,sepSign,uniBloc=1,52,3,300,900,"|",False
if(feat=="c"):
row,col,sep,memoTime,restiTime,sepSign,uniBloc=2,52,3,600,1200,"|",False
if(feat=="a"):
sep,row,col,memoTime,restiTime,sepSign,uniBloc=1,2,5,300,900,"|",True
if(feat=="n"):
sep,row,col,memoTime,restiTime,sepSign,uniBloc=1,2,5,300,900,"|",True
freqMax=smartRawInput("N Most frequent names",5000,int)
#===========================================================================
# Override default values
#===========================================================================
if(feat not in ["s","c"]):
row=smartRawInput("how many rows",row,int)
col=smartRawInput("how many cols",col,int)
sep=smartRawInput("separation every N items",sep,int)
else:
sep=smartRawInput("number cards to display each time",sep,int)
memoTime=smartRawInput("how much time to learn (s)",memoTime,float)
restiTime=smartRawInput("how much time to write (s)",restiTime,float)
#memoTime=2 #commented line for debugging purpose
#===========================================================================
# Proceed to the discipline
#===========================================================================
if(feat=="b"):
ff=Binaries(row, col,memoTime,restiTime,sepSign,sep,"bin_temp.txt",indent=5)
if(feat=="w"):
ff=Words(row, col,memoTime,restiTime,sepSign,sep,"word_temp.txt",indent=2,freqMax=freqMax,sizeCell=20)
if(feat=="d"):
ff=Numbers(row, col,memoTime,restiTime,sepSign,sep,"num_temp.txt",indent=5)
if(feat=="h"):
ff=Dates(row, col,memoTime,restiTime,sepSign,sep,"dates_temp.txt",indent=5)
if(feat =="c"): #MUST BE SIMPLIFIED
ff=Cards(row, col,memoTime,restiTime,sep,"cards_temp.txt",manyDecks=True)
if(feat =="s"): #MUST BE SIMPLIFIED
ff=Cards(row, col,memoTime,restiTime,sep,"cards_temp.txt",manyDecks=False)
if(feat =="a"):
ff=AbstractImages(row, col,memoTime,restiTime)
if(feat =="n"):
ff=NameAndFaces(row, col,memoTime,restiTime)
[solution,answer,attempt]=ff.proceed()
#===========================================================================
# Report the results
#===========================================================================
report=raw_input("report results (y/n) (default=y) : ")
if(report!="n"):
pr=raw_input("load profile (y/n) (default=y) : ")
locis,systemDic,errorsDic=None,None,None
if(pr!="n"):
systemDic=profileLoader('user/profile.properties',feat,row,col)
ed=raw_input("load errors Dic (y/n) (default=y) : ")
if(ed!="n"):
errorsDic=errorsLoader('user/errors.properties')
lo=raw_input("load journey (y/n) (default=y) : ")
if(lo!="n"):
locis=loadAndCheckJourney(systemDic,answer)
globalReport=[attempt,feat,str(row), str(col),str(memoTime),str(restiTime),sepSign,str(round(time.time()))]
reportDatas(solution,answer,systemDic,errorsDic,globalReport,locis,ff.revert)
choice=smartRawInput("quit(y/n)","n",str)
if (choice=="y"):
break
